lostyazilim
tr.link

vb yenileme kodu veritabanı

4 Mesajlar 943 Okunma
acebozum
tr.link

ahmedy55 ahmedy55 WM Aracı Kullanıcı
  • Üyelik 21.07.2016
  • Yaş/Cinsiyet 29 / E
  • Meslek IT
  • Konum Samsun
  • Ad Soyad A** T**
  • Mesajlar 79
  • Beğeniler 20 / 11
  • Ticaret 5, (%100)
Arkadaşlar resimi atiyim anlayacağınız düşünüyorum :) Daha önce böyle birşey yapmadığım için nasıl bir arama yapacağımı da bilmiyorum. Yardımcı olabilecek varsa çok sevinirim.

Not : Access'de veri eklediğimizde görülmüyor direk. Programı kapatıp tekrar acmamız gerekli. Yenile butonu yaparak bunu gidermiş sanırım bu programdaki.
Yenile butonunu nasıl yapabilirim?

 

 

wmaraci
reklam

AhmetKarabulut AhmetKarabulut WM Aracı Kullanıcı
  • Üyelik 11.09.2013
  • Yaş/Cinsiyet 30 / E
  • Meslek Bilgisayar Mühendisi
  • Konum İzmir
  • Ad Soyad A** K**
  • Mesajlar 1077
  • Beğeniler 361 / 361
  • Ticaret 33, (%100)
Eklediğiniz datagrid'i tekrar bind edebilirsiniz.
ahmedy55

kişi bu mesajı beğendi.

ahmedy55 ahmedy55 WM Aracı Kullanıcı
  • Üyelik 21.07.2016
  • Yaş/Cinsiyet 29 / E
  • Meslek IT
  • Konum Samsun
  • Ad Soyad A** T**
  • Mesajlar 79
  • Beğeniler 20 / 11
  • Ticaret 5, (%100)
bu işlemi nasıl yapabilirim vb'de ?
 

 

AhmetKarabulut AhmetKarabulut WM Aracı Kullanıcı
  • Üyelik 11.09.2013
  • Yaş/Cinsiyet 30 / E
  • Meslek Bilgisayar Mühendisi
  • Konum İzmir
  • Ad Soyad A** K**
  • Mesajlar 1077
  • Beğeniler 361 / 361
  • Ticaret 33, (%100)
Visual Basic kullandığım bir dil değil. O yüzden size direkt kod veremeceğim. Fakat şu yöntemi izlerseniz çözülecektir.

Yenile'ye bastığınız da DataGrid'e nasıl data source ekliyorsanız o yöntemi kullanarak tekrar datasource ekleyin.

Örnek sözdekod:

//Datasource'u null yapıyoruz bu sayede grid'in datasourceu yok olmuş oluyor
DataGridAracTakip.DataSource = null;
//Access verisini çektiğimiz methodla datasource u dolduruyoruz. Burada sizin method kullanmanız zorunlu değil, hatta datasource dahi kullanmıyor olabilirsiniz belki de Adapter ile DataSet'e atadınız ben varsayım yapıyorum sadece mantık aynı olacak
DataSource DataSourceAracTakip = GetAccessVerisi();
//Çektiğimiz datasource'u grid'e atıyoruz (yada datasetle gridi dolduruyoruz)
DataGridAracTakip.DataSource = DataSourceAracTakip;
//Grid'i yeniliyoruz
DataGridAracTakip.Refresh();


Yine sorun yaşarsanız ona göre bir çözüm bakarız. Fakat daha fazla yardımcı olabilmem için Grid'i nasıl doldurduğunuza dair kod göstermelisiniz. Ona göre kodları inceleyip size örnek verebilirim çünkü dediğim gibi daha önce hiç Visual Basic yazmadım/öğrenmedim.
 

 

wmaraci
wmaraci
wmaraci
wmaraci
Konuyu toplam 1 kişi okuyor. (0 kullanıcı ve 1 misafir)
Site Ayarları
  • Tema Seçeneği
  • Site Sesleri
  • Bildirimler
  • Özel Mesaj Al